Neon came fromNeon is a greek word (neon meaning "New One"). It was discovered in 1898 by scittusg chemist William Ramsay (1852-1916) and English Chemist Morris W.Travers in London, England.

Neon was discovered when Ramsay chilled a sample of the atmosphere until it became a liquid, then warmed the liquied and captured the new gases as they boiled off. It was of three gases as krypton, xenon and neon.
